返回首页

java汉字转语音

218 2024-12-03 18:11 admin

一、java汉字转语音

Java汉字转语音是一项在软件开发领域中具有重要意义的技术,它可以将文字信息转换为语音输出,为用户提供更加方便的交互方式。在现代智能系统中,语音技术的应用越来越广泛,Java作为一种优秀的编程语言,也逐渐成为开发者们的首选工具之一。

实现Java汉字转语音的过程中,开发者需要利用各种语音处理库和API,如Java Speech API、百度语音识别API等,这些工具能够帮助开发者快速实现文本到语音的转换功能。通过对文字进行分析和处理,结合相关的语音合成技术,可以实现准确、流畅的语音输出。

Java汉字转语音的应用场景

Java汉字转语音技术广泛应用于各类智能设备和系统中,比如智能家居控制系统、语音助手、智能导航系统等。通过Java语言编写的程序,可以实现对汉字文本的自动转换和朗读,为用户带来更便捷、高效的操作体验。

在教育领域,Java汉字转语音技术也发挥着重要作用,可以帮助学生更好地学习汉字拼音、语音等知识。同时,在无障碍设计和辅助阅读方面,该技术也能为视力受限人群提供更好的服务和支持。

技术实现过程

要实现Java汉字转语音功能,开发者首先需要了解语音处理的相关知识,包括语音信号的数字化处理、语音合成算法等。其次,选择适合的语音处理库和API,并将其集成到Java项目中。

接着,开发者可以编写代码,实现对汉字文本的分析、处理和转换。通过调用相关的语音合成接口,将处理后的文本转换为语音数据,并输出到设备的音频输出端口,实现文本到语音的转换。

技术挑战与解决方案

在实现Java汉字转语音功能的过程中,开发者可能会面临一些挑战,如语音合成效果不理想、语音识别准确率低等问题。针对这些挑战,可以采用一些解决方案来优化系统性能。

例如,通过对语音合成引擎进行参数调优、优化输入文本的处理算法等方式,可以提高语音合成的质量和流畅度。同时,结合用户反馈信息,不断优化系统模型和算法,进一步提升系统的性能和用户体验。

未来发展趋势

随着人工智能和语音识别技术的不断发展,Java汉字转语音技术也将迎来更加广阔的应用前景。未来,我们有望看到更加智能、便捷的语音交互系统出现,为人们的生活和工作带来更大的便利。

同时,随着对无障碍设计和辅助技术的重视,Java汉字转语音技术将在教育、医疗、智能家居等领域发挥更重要的作用,为不同群体提供定制化的服务和支持。

二、语音汉字语素的区别?

汉字是一个单独的字体,而语素可以由一个汉字组成,也可以由几个字体组成。

三、java中将汉字转换成语音

java import com.baidu.aip.speech.AipSpeech; import org.json.JSONObject; public class TextToSpeech { // 设置APPID/AK/SK public static final String APP_ID = "your_app_id"; public static final String API_KEY = "your_api_key"; public static final String SECRET_KEY = "your_secret_key"; public static void main(String[] args) { // 初始化一个AipSpeech AipSpeech client = new AipSpeech(APP_ID, API_KEY, SECRET_KEY); // 设置可选参数 JSONObject options = new JSONObject(); options.put("spd", "5"); // 语速,取值0-9,默认为5中语速 // 调用百度语音合成API String text = "你好,欢迎使用百度语音合成"; JSONObject result = client.synthesis(text, "zh", 1, options); // 输出语音文件 if (result != null) { byte[] data = result.getJSONArray("data").getBytes(); // save data to file } } }

四、有什么软件能语音翻译成汉字?

语音翻译成汉字的话,你是指,语音转写成文字,还是中文说话翻译成英文呢,

讯飞听见APP好像可以做到的,

点击首页的录音,进入界面按住话筒说话就会转写成汉字;

点击翻译,进入界面按住话筒说话就会翻译成其他语音。

速度挺快,准确度也很高的。点击此处下载查看

五、电视盒子语音输入汉字?

我擦,你这工程量可不小,你先弄个数据库把汉字和拼音输入再说,然后对照比较,输出就可以,或者智能一点就是按照声母韵母分开,根据类似发音分为大类的再细化。想用个小程序不可能实现。

六、为什么有的语音条是汉字?

因为语音条可以转文字,转成文字就是文字条了

七、微信怎么语音输入汉字?

1点击加号图标

打开会话窗口,点击加号图标。

2点击面板上的语音输入。

3选择语言,按住下方的话筒图标进行语音输入。

4识别出语音的文字后,点击发送即可。

八、怎样把汉字转变成语音?

下载“朗读女5-9.exe”可以将文本文件的文字转换为语音文件,例如*.mp3,但是它的语音库不理想,你可以下载:“汉语中文女声-安装文件-scansoft_meiling_chinesemandarinvoice.msi”语音库,安装这个语音库,这样就可以了。

如果你下载不了,给地址,我发给你。

九、为啥QQ语音不能翻译成汉字了?

看看是不是你把手机设置里的语音转换给关闭了。试试搜狗输入法吧,可以语音转换成文字。

十、oppoa57如何把语音直接变成汉字?

如果是即时通迅软件,里面有这个功能,你点着语音会岀现一个小卡片上面有提示操作

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片
上一篇:返回栏目